Lee Panter

Lee Panter has worked in the field of health and social care for over 25 years, gaining extensive experience, knowledge, and expertise across various sectors of the NHS in both commissioning and provider roles.

Lee began his career in the NHS in a clinical capacity as a physiologist specializing in cardiovascular disease (CVD) and cardiovascular rehabilitation. His passion for change management and service redesign led him to project and change management roles across the North West of England, contributing to the development of CVD pathways across primary, secondary, and tertiary care for the Modernisation Agency, the Coronary Heart Disease Collaborative, and NHS Improvement.

In addition to managerial experience within a large secondary care NHS Trust, Lee has worked nationally, supporting the Department of Health and the National Heart Tsar in implementing health policy across various regions in the UK.

Lee went on to work in a commissioning capacity for a forward-thinking, innovative Primary Care Trust (PCT), where he successfully led the procurement, implementation, and commissioning of multiple public health and primary care services. He also supported the NHS Technology Adoption Centre, tackling the underutilization of clinical technologies in the NHS and helping identify and implement new technologies within complex healthcare environments.

This experience culminated in the creation of Inspira Health, an organization founded to deliver innovative solutions to the healthcare market, with a strong focus on primary care. Inspira Health has won numerous national awards for service innovation and clinical education and has contributed to the prevention of hundreds of strokes through its flagship service, Primary Care Atrial Fibrillation (PCAF).

Currently, Lee is the Managing Partner of Primary Care Knowsley, a federation of 46 NHS GP practices operating from 11 locations across Knowsley, Merseyside — the second most deprived borough in England. The federation provides primary care services to over 53,000 patients, representing around one-third of the Knowsley population. In this role, Lee provides strategic leadership for practice operations, contractual management, and the ongoing development of high-quality, patient-centered care.
